Hopefully your burner will support dual layer blanks. All you need to do is
buy some dual layer blanks and do a disc to disc copy. Problem is, dual
layer blanks are $15 each or so, so it's probably cheaper to just buy a
backup copy of the movie.

DVD_Shrink or DVD_decryptor will bypass the copy protection and allow a
movie backup.

I would recommend backing up to single-layer dvd discs.
